Technical Specifications
| Material Type | PMMA (Polymethyl Methacrylate) |
| Surface Finish | One-side prismatic (light-diffusing), one-side smooth |
| Colour | Clear (optical diffuser) |
| Y12 (Light Transmission) | ~88–90% |
| Y15 (Light Transmission) | ~85–87% |
| Y25 (Light Transmission) | ~80–83% |
| Density | 1.19 g/cm³ |
| Tensile Strength | ~70 MPa |
| Impact Resistance | Moderate |
| Water Absorption | ~0.3% (24 hrs) |
| Operating Temperature | -20°C to +80°C |
| Vicat Softening Temp | ~105°C |
| UV Resistance | Excellent (non-yellowing) |

Frequently Asked Questions
What are Y12, Y15, and Y25 prismatic panels used for?
Y12, Y15, and Y25 prismatic panels are translucent plastic sheets designed to diffuse and control light. They are commonly used in skylights, light diffusers, ceiling panels, and architectural glazing. The prismatic pattern helps spread light evenly, reduce glare, and improve brightness in commercial, industrial, and residential spaces.
What is the difference between Y12, Y15, and Y25 prismatic panels?
The difference between Y12, Y15, and Y25 panels is the prism depth and light diffusion level. Y12 offers higher light transmission with lower diffusion, while Y25 provides stronger diffusion and glare reduction. Y15 sits between the two. Selection depends on lighting requirements and desired light spread.

How are prismatic panels installed?
Prismatic panels are typically installed into aluminium frames, ceiling grid systems, or skylight assemblies. They should be properly supported to prevent sagging and allow for thermal expansion. Installation methods depend on sheet size, thickness, and whether the application is horizontal or vertical.
Are Y12, Y15, and Y25 panels suitable for outdoor use?
Suitability for outdoor use depends on the material and UV resistance. UV-stabilised acrylic or polycarbonate panels are commonly used in skylights and external glazing. Non-UV-stabilised panels may yellow or degrade over time when exposed to direct sunlight.
How durable are prismatic panels over time?
Prismatic panels are durable under normal lighting and glazing conditions. They resist moisture and corrosion and maintain light diffusion performance over time. Impact resistance and lifespan vary depending on material choice, thickness, and exposure to UV, heat, and weather conditions.
